Node.js for Beginners Course is a 10 weeks online beginner-level course on Coursera by Packt that covers web development. This beginner-friendly course offers a solid introduction to Node.js, covering essential concepts like asynchronous programming and RESTful API development. The hands-on approach helps learners build real-world applications, though some may find the pace quick for absolute beginners. It lacks deep dives into advanced topics but delivers well for its intended level. Overall, a practical starting point for aspiring web developers. We rate it 7.6/10.

## What will you learn in [Course] course

- Understand the fundamentals of Node.js and how it enables server-side JavaScript execution

- Build and deploy RESTful APIs using Express.js and core Node modules

- Master asynchronous programming with callbacks, promises, and async/await patterns

- Implement best practices for structuring, testing, and debugging Node.js applications

- Deploy Node.js apps using modern strategies and manage them effectively in production environments

### Program Overview

### Module 1: Introduction to Node.js

Duration estimate: 2 weeks

- What is Node.js and why it matters

- Setting up your development environment

- Understanding the V8 engine and event loop

### Module 2: Core Concepts and Asynchronous Programming

Duration: 3 weeks

- Working with modules and npm

- Using callbacks, promises, and async/await

- Error handling and debugging techniques

### Module 3: Building RESTful APIs with Express

Duration: 3 weeks

- Routing and middleware in Express.js

- CRUD operations and JSON handling

- Connecting to databases (MongoDB or PostgreSQL)

### Module 4: Deployment and Production Best Practices

Duration: 2 weeks

- Security considerations and environment variables

- Using PM2 and Docker for process management

- Deploying to cloud platforms like Heroku or AWS

## Editorial Take

Node.js for Beginners by Packt on Coursera aims to equip newcomers with foundational skills in server-side JavaScript development. With Node.js powering a significant portion of modern web backends, this course fills a crucial entry point for developers looking to expand into full-stack roles.

### Standout Strengths

- Foundational Clarity: The course breaks down complex topics like the event loop and non-blocking I/O into digestible explanations. Learners gain a clear mental model of how Node.js operates under the hood, which is essential for debugging and optimization later.

- Practical API Development: Building RESTful services with Express.js is a core component, giving students hands-on experience with routing, middleware, and JSON handling. This mirrors real-world backend development workflows used in startups and mid-sized companies.

- Deployment Focus: Unlike many beginner courses that stop at local development, this one covers deployment using platforms like Heroku and process managers like PM2. This bridges the gap between learning and production readiness, a rare and valuable inclusion.

- Asynchronous Programming Mastery: The course dedicates meaningful time to callbacks, promises, and async/await patterns. These are critical for writing efficient, non-blocking code, and the structured progression helps avoid common pitfalls faced by new developers.

- Structured Learning Path: With a logical module flow from setup to deployment, the course avoids overwhelming learners. Each section builds on the previous, creating a cohesive learning journey ideal for self-paced study.

- Industry-Relevant Tools: Integration with npm, MongoDB, and Docker introduces learners to tools widely used in tech stacks today. Exposure to these technologies early enhances employability and confidence when entering professional environments.

### Honest Limitations

- Limited Advanced Coverage: While excellent for beginners, the course doesn’t explore advanced topics like clustering, streams, or performance profiling. Learners seeking deep expertise will need to pursue follow-up resources after completion.

- Assumed JavaScript Proficiency: The course presumes familiarity with JavaScript fundamentals without offering a refresher. Absolute beginners may struggle with syntax and concepts if they lack prior coding experience in JS.

- Certificate Value: The issued certificate lacks the weight of university-backed credentials. While useful for demonstrating initiative, it may not significantly impact hiring decisions in competitive markets.

- Pacing Challenges: Some learners report the transition from basic syntax to Express.js and database integration feels rushed. A slower ramp-up with more incremental exercises could improve retention for less experienced coders.

### Common Pitfalls

- Pitfall: Ignoring error handling in async functions can lead to uncaught exceptions. Always use try/catch blocks with async/await and understand how errors propagate through promise chains.

- Pitfall: Overlooking security basics like input validation and environment variables. Failing to sanitize user inputs or exposing secrets in code can compromise deployed applications.

- Pitfall: Misunderstanding the event loop can result in blocking operations. Learn to identify synchronous bottlenecks and refactor them using streams or worker threads.
